Township of Westampton
The Township Attorney shall represent the township in all legal matters and shall advise and assist the Committee, the Administrator and the departments as required in the administration of township government. He/she shall attend meetings of the Committee, draft ordinances and resolutions and give opinions and rulings on questions of law that may arise at Committee meetings. He/she shall prepare or approve all legal instruments relating to the business of the Township. He/she shall represent the township in any litigation and conduct trials, appeals and other proceedings affecting the interest of the township as he/she may in his/her discretion determine to be necessary or desirable, subject to the approval of the Committee. In addition, the Township Attorney shall provide all legal representation to the Township as required by law, except to the extent that special counsel has been appointed for either specific legal work or types of work.

Township of Eastampton
Township attorney: The individual appointed as Township Attorney must be licensed to practice law in the State of New Jersey and appear before all state and federal courts and administrative offices of the State of New Jersey for a period of not less than ten (10) years. The Attorney must have a minimum of ten (10) years' experience representing municipalities in all aspects of municipal law including, but not limited to, general municipal government law; tort claims act, municipal litigation and appeals; Fair Housing Act, COAH, and affordable housing issues; NJ employment and personnel law; tax appeal experience, eminent domain; municipal finance; redevelopment and real estate issues; election law; OPRA, municipal land use law including state regulations affecting the same; Green Acres and open space law; NJDEP, legislation and regulations; and familiarity with Titles 40 & 40A of the New Jersey statutes. Attorney must maintain a bona fide office in the State of New Jersey.
